What is the nature of right hemisphere involvement in joke comprehension among neurologically intact individuals? One suggestion from researchers working with healthy
adults using the divided visual field (DVF) priming paradigm
is that RHD joke comprehension deficits may be related to
differences in the content of semantic activation in the left
and right cerebral hemispheres. The DVF paradigm involves
the presentation of written stimuli outside the center of gaze
in either the left or the right visual field so that it preferentially
stimulates the contra-lateral hemisphere (LVF/RH and
RVF/LH)
